根据修改建议后的回答(140字):
According to the lecture, the professor explains that there are two reasons why people might not adopt a cultural novelty. Firstly, the new culture might use materials that are not associated with their own culture. For example, if a foreigner introduces a soup recipe to a new country, it may require various spices. However, if those spices are not readily available in the new country, they won't adopt the soup recipe into their regular diet. The second reason is that the culture already has something similar to the new novelty. For instance, if a new instrument is introduced that produces similar sounds to an existing one in their culture, they are less likely to adopt the new instrument.
